Transaction 7dc4c20479a608e90df5cc7417eeab7f785af819bc93d4de2e589273741f63b4

1 Input
2 Outputs
  • 7dc4c20479a608e90df5cc7417eeab7f785af819bc93d4de2e589273741f63b4:0
  • value  55680000
    address  37ekAKpEd61ms42HGeVCU7qTK5YeybSNWF
  • 7dc4c20479a608e90df5cc7417eeab7f785af819bc93d4de2e589273741f63b4:1
  • value  31143085
    address  3N4vGRjsHdoe9eFbE9TRypc5F18e4rnvLX